Source: pgi Section: admin Priority: extra Maintainer: Branden Robinson <[EMAIL PROTECTED]> Build-Depends: debhelper (>= 3.0.0), docbook-xml, docbook-dsssl, docbook-to-man, jade, opensp, html2text Standards-Version: 3.5.6 Package: pgi Architecture: i386 ia64 Depends: libdigest-md5-perl, build-essential, busybox-source-0.60.0, libc6-pic | libc6.1-pic, udhcpc, ash, discover (>> 1.0), dosfstools (>= 2.8-1), gawk, parted, console-tools, dialog, nvi, mdetect, rcs, xserver-xfree86, xbase-clients, xterm, rxvt, gtk-engines-raleigh, ssh, debootstrap (>= 0.1.16.1), mkisofs, makedev (>= 2.3.1-57), python2.1, python-glade, python-gnome, python-parted (>= 0.9.4), dnsutils, etherconf (>= 1.7), ${F:Arch-Depends} Recommends: kernel-image-2.2.20 | kernel-image, pcmcia-modules-2.2.20 | pcmcia-modules Description: Progeny graphical installer creation system This package contains PGI, a multi-architecture graphical installation system for Debian GNU/Linux originally developed by Progeny Linux Systems, Inc., for their Debian-based "Progeny Debian" operating system. . This package enables the user to create ISO images for burning to recordable CD and DVD media which contain a bootable installer (PGI) which guides the user through the steps of installation. The installer supports both text mode and graphical installation modes. PGI runs debootstrap to install a minimal Debian system to the target filesystem(s), and (if the installing user requests) sets up a boot loader, and uses the pivot_root() system call to "boot" into the installed system. ISO images may be generated with complete or partial Debian package archives, or with only the installer (useful for network-only installs, which PGI supports.) . PGI is extensible and customizable. Two example extensions are provided with this package; one uses the base-config package, while the other configures the system using the X-based Configlet system. . Two manuals are provided as part of this package: "Creating Debian Installers with PGI" and an example user's manual for PGI.
